Welcome to the March 2017 content of our national suicide prevention and mental health awareness project, developed with the support of the Australian Government Department of Health and Ageing.

Each month, our project team develops a series of 20 short radio segments designed to promote help-seeking behaviour and positive lifestyle choices, using interviews with service providers, as well as profiles of people who have successfully dealt with tough times in their lives.

What's in this month's segments?
  • This month we look at the support headspace can provide you with if you’re a young person who’s going through a tough time, or if you’re experiencing problems with your mental health.
  • We profile the SANE Forums, which provide a genuine online peer-to-peer support service for people affected by mental illness across Australia, including carers and families, as well as people with lived experience of mental illness.
  • We catch up with the dedicated team at the Survivors and Mates Support Network, an organisation that works to support men who have experienced childhood sexual abuse and raise awareness about it in the community.
  • We hear about the work Suicide Prevention Australia is undertaking in the coming months to work towards their goal of ‘a world without suicide’.
  • And we learn about the support offered by Kids Helpline, Australia’s only free, 24/7 phone and online counselling service for young people aged 5 to 25
